Purity specifications for Fructose typically require a minimum purity of 99%. Quality standards include compliance with Food Chemicals Codex (FCC) and ISO certifications. Fructose must meet specific criteria for moisture content, heavy metals, and microbial limits to ensure safety and suitability for food and beverage applications.
Fructose is typically produced by enzymatic conversion of glucose from corn or other starches. The process involves hydrolyzing starch to glucose, then using enzymes like glucose isomerase to convert glucose into fructose. This results in high-fructose corn syrup, which is then refined and concentrated for use.
Fructose is used as a sweetener in beverages, processed foods, and baked goods due to its high sweetness and solubility. It’s also utilized in pharmaceuticals and as a dietary supplement. Its low glycemic index makes it a popular choice for managing blood sugar levels.
Fructose is sweeter than sucrose and glucose, allowing for lower usage amounts. It has a lower glycemic index, which can be beneficial for blood sugar management. Additionally, fructose is highly soluble, making it ideal for various food and beverage applications.
Excessive fructose consumption can lead to health issues such as insulin resistance, obesity, and fatty liver disease. It may also increase the risk of cardiovascular diseases. Moderate intake is generally considered safe, but overconsumption should be avoided for overall health.

Fructose has a shelf life of up to 2 years when stored in a cool, dry place away from direct sunlight. It should be kept in a tightly sealed container to prevent moisture absorption and contamination. Proper storage helps maintain its quality and prevent degradation.
Standard packaging options for fructose include 25 kg multi-layer paper bags with inner plastic liners, 500 kg to 1,000 kg bulk bags (FIBCs), and smaller consumer-friendly plastic pouches. These packaging types ensure protection from moisture and contamination during storage and transportation.
